Odisha Records Season’s First 35°C, IMD Warns of Dense Fog in Several Districts
Bhubaneswar: The temperature in Odisha crossed 35°C for the first time this season, signaling the arrival of summer. Paralakhemundi recorded the highest temperature at 35.6°C, followed by Jharsuguda at 35.2°C and Bolangir at 35°C, according to weather scientist Umashankar Dash.
